Dec 16, 2016 • 18min
Mike Cowen And Jason Lalor From Mastercard
Mike Cowen and Jason Lawor from Mastercard appear on this episode of the Irish Tech News Podcast. Mike and Jason talk to Ronan about the changing landscapes of payments in Ireland including the big changes around mobile payments, biometric payments such as fingerprint scanners and retinal scanners. They also talk about their new technology platform MDES that banks can plug into and allow systems like Apple Pay and Android Pay to work. Dec 9, 2016 • 21min
Maighread Ní Ghrásta the singer in Blackbird and Crow
Maighread Ní Ghrásta is the singer in Blackbird and Crow a Donegal Blues Band and in this episode of the Irish Tech News Podcast Maighread talks to Ronan about how technology has enabled artists to release records and promote their gigs without having to break the bank. Maighread also tells Ronan about how Facebook helped bring them to a wider audience, and how a Facebook page called the Motley Crew which is a fan page to listeners of the Pat James show on Radio Nova is used to promote new and obscure artists. Maighread also shares some tips about using social media and how a great web designer can make all the difference when it comes to your website.
